Clicking Apply Now takes you to AutoApply where you can tailor your resume and apply.
Experience Level
Senior
Qualifications
The ideal candidate will possess:Proficiency in modern programming languages such as Java, Python, or JavaScript. Experience with cloud technologies and microservices architecture. Strong problem-solving skills and a commitment to code quality. Excellent communication skills and a collaborative mindset.
About the job
Join OpenGov as a Senior Software Engineer and become part of a dynamic team dedicated to transforming how governments operate. In this role, you will lead the design and development of innovative software solutions that empower public sector organizations to enhance transparency and efficiency.
About OpenGov
OpenGov is a pioneering technology company focused on improving the way government operates. With our cutting-edge software solutions, we aim to foster transparency, enhance public engagement, and empower public officials to serve their communities more effectively.
Full-time|On-site|Boston, Massachusetts, United States
About Us: Founded in 2015 by the renowned Piaggio Group, creators of the iconic Vespa scooter, Piaggio Fast Forward Inc. (PFF) is a Boston-based company dedicated to revolutionizing urban mobility. Our mission is to develop innovative technology products that enhance the way people navigate their environments. We are passionate about creating solutions that …
Alarm.com is on the lookout for a highly skilled and experienced Embedded Firmware Engineer to join our dynamic Device Engineering team. This position is perfect for engineers who excel in hands-on development and are eager to take on a leadership role in shaping technical strategies across embedded platforms, integrating third-party devices, and modernizing firmware architectures.In your role as a Staff Engineer, you will take full ownership of embedded firmware architectures tailored for resource-constrained devices, with significant engagement in RTOS-based systems like Zephyr. You will lead complex integrations with security panels, sensors, and third-party devices, establish technical direction for firmware platforms, and collaborate closely with Software Engineering, Quality Engineering, Product, and Project Management to deliver scalable, reliable, and secure products. You will also play a pivotal role in enhancing firmware automation and CI/CD pipelines throughout the organization.Key Responsibilities:Lead the design, development, and ongoing maintenance of embedded firmware for connected security and IoT devices as an individual contributor.Own and advance firmware architectures utilizing modern RTOS platforms (e.g., FreeRTOS, Zephyr), focusing on task design, memory management, synchronization, and system reliability.Drive intricate integrations with third-party devices such as security panels, sensors, and peripheral modules, establishing best practices and technical standards.Design and review device drivers, communication stacks, and application-level firmware, prioritizing scalability, performance, and maintainability.Act as a technical leader and mentor for junior and mid-level firmware engineers through design reviews, code evaluations, and hands-on support.Collaborate closely with Software Engineering, Quality Engineering, Product, and Project Management to shape requirements, evaluate technical trade-offs, and deliver features efficiently.Lead root-cause analysis for complex system issues spanning hardware, firmware, cloud, and mobile components.Drive improvements to firmware automation, test infrastructure, and CI/CD pipelines, including build systems and automated testing.
Alarm.com is on the lookout for a driven and detail-oriented Embedded Firmware Engineer to become a vital part of our Device Engineering team. This position is perfect for engineers with 2 to 3 years of experience who are eager to engage closely with hardware, utilizing modern embedded firmware architectures while integrating with an expanding ecosystem of third-party devices utilized in security and smart home applications. In this role, you will play a significant part in the development and upkeep of embedded firmware designed for resource-constrained devices, focusing particularly on integrating security panels, sensors, and various third-party peripherals. You will also assist in advancing our firmware platforms towards more contemporary real-time operating systems such as Zephyr, thereby enhancing the reliability, scalability, and maintainability of our device portfolio. This position entails close collaboration with Software Engineering, Quality Engineering, Product Management, and Project Management teams to deliver premium, customer-facing products, while also contributing to the continuous development of our firmware automation and CI/CD pipelines to boost build, test, and release efficiencies. Key Responsibilities Design, develop, and maintain embedded firmware for connected security and cellular IoT devices. Integrate and validate third-party devices, including security panels, sensors, and peripheral modules. Contribute to the transition of existing firmware architectures to modern RTOS-based platforms. Implement and maintain device drivers, communication stacks, and application-level logic. Collaborate with Software Engineering, Quality Engineering, Product Management, and Project Management to define requirements, resolve issues, and deliver features in a timely manner. Debug and troubleshoot issues across hardware and software boundaries using lab tools and logging frameworks. Assist in building, maintaining, and enhancing automated testing, build systems, and CI/CD pipelines for embedded firmware. Participate in code reviews to improve firmware quality, testability, and documentation.
At WHOOP, our mission is to revolutionize human performance. We empower individuals to enhance their capabilities through an in-depth understanding of their bodies and daily routines.We are seeking a passionate Senior Embedded Software Engineer to become a vital member of our Software Organization, specifically within the Embedded Engineering team. In this role, you will collaborate closely with Hardware, Signal Processing, Manufacturing, and Product teams to execute our Hardware and Software development plans. The Embedded team’s objective is to create and implement reliable, precise, and energy-efficient firmware platforms for all our proprietary devices, ensuring seamless 24/7 connectivity with our mobile applications.As a Senior Embedded Software Engineer at WHOOP, you will find yourself at the crossroads of Hardware and Software, bridging the gap between the tangible and the digital realm. You will work alongside a diverse team of some of the industry’s most talented engineers to support existing products and innovate groundbreaking solutions that assist our members in achieving their health and fitness aspirations through top-tier monitoring and data analytics.
Become a pivotal part of REEKON Tools as we revolutionize how construction and home improvement professionals execute their projects with enhanced speed and precision. We are at the forefront of innovation, rapidly developing and launching cutting-edge hardware products across the power and hand tool sectors, solidifying our reputation as leaders in professional tools and equipment.As an Embedded Firmware Engineer, you will engage in diverse projects aimed at expanding our embedded codebase and significantly contributing to the development of our next-generation consumer products. REEKON Tools boasts active products at various development stages, from early R&D to supporting tools already in the hands of thousands of skilled professionals. In this hands-on position, you will collaborate closely with our engineering team to create new hardware prototypes tailored for a wide array of construction and home improvement applications, taking on both contributory and leadership roles.The ideal candidate will possess experience in taking consumer electronics or comparable products from prototype through to mass production in a practical setting. This role entails both architectural and execution tasks related to hardware product development. Our standards are exceptionally high, matched only by our enthusiasm and commitment to disrupting the construction industry. A portfolio showcasing your work will be highly regarded for this position.To submit your application, please apply here and send an email to careers@reekon.tools detailing the project you are most proud of from your personal or professional journey.
At WHOOP, we are dedicated to enhancing human performance by providing insightful data that empowers users to optimize their health and fitness. We are seeking a passionate Embedded Engineer II to join our dynamic Software Organization within the Embedded Engineering team. In this role, you will collaborate closely with Hardware, Signal Processing, Manufacturing, and Product teams to execute and innovate on our Hardware and Software roadmaps. Your mission will be to develop and deploy reliable, accurate, and energy-efficient firmware platforms for our proprietary devices, ensuring seamless connectivity and interaction with our mobile applications 24/7. As part of this collaborative team, you will bridge the gap between the physical and digital realms, supporting existing products and spearheading the development of cutting-edge solutions that enable our members to achieve their health and fitness aspirations through leading-edge monitoring and data analysis.
Join SimpliSafe, a leader in home security technology, as a Senior Firmware Automation Engineer. In this pivotal role, you will be responsible for developing, implementing, and optimizing automated testing frameworks to ensure the highest quality of our firmware products. You will collaborate with cross-functional teams to enhance our testing strategies, drive innovation, and contribute to the continuous improvement of our firmware development process.
At WHOOP, we are dedicated to revolutionizing human performance and extending healthspan. Our mission is to empower individuals to elevate their performance through a profound understanding of their bodies and lifestyles.We are seeking a seasoned Staff Embedded Engineer to become a vital part of our Software Organization within the Embedded Engineering team. In this pivotal role, you will lead technical initiatives across firmware platforms and spearhead multi-quarter, cross-functional projects that are essential to WHOOP’s hardware and software strategy.The Embedded team focuses on developing and deploying robust, accurate, and energy-efficient firmware platforms for all WHOOP devices created in-house, ensuring continuous 24/7 connectivity and seamless interaction with our mobile applications across various product generations.As a Staff Embedded Engineer at WHOOP, you will play a crucial role at the intersection of hardware and software, facilitating the integration of the physical and digital realms. You will guide the technical direction, align teams, and develop sustainable firmware systems that power WHOOP's innovative products.
Join Shield AI, a pioneering deep-tech company founded in 2015, dedicated to safeguarding service members and civilians through cutting-edge intelligent systems. With innovative products like the V-BAT and X-BAT aircraft, Hivemind Enterprise, and Hivemind Vision, we are at the forefront of technology that supports operations globally, with offices and facilities across the U.S., Europe, the Middle East, and Asia-Pacific. Discover more at www.shield.ai. Stay connected with us on LinkedIn, X, Instagram, and YouTube.Job Overview:As a Senior Software Engineer within the VBAT Software team, you will play a pivotal role in designing and developing sophisticated avionics software that integrates hardware, operating systems, and applications for advanced Unmanned Aerial Vehicles (UAV). Collaborating with a dynamic team of electrical engineers, GNC engineers, systems engineers, test engineers, and autonomy experts, you will create software systems that leverage state-of-the-art aerospace sensors, cutting-edge UAV avionics, and innovative Artificial Intelligence applications.Your responsibilities will include developing and sustaining robust software architectures, generating and maintaining comprehensive software requirements, documenting and presenting software designs, overseeing software development processes, and guiding the entire suite of VBAT software through rigorous testing, verification, release, and deployment phases.
Pison is at the forefront of revolutionizing consumer and healthcare products by leveraging the capabilities of the human mind. We have made significant advancements in electroneurography (ENG), allowing us to non-invasively detect, analyze, and utilize electrical signals emitted by the brain. Our innovative neural biosensor technology, combined with cutting-edge artificial intelligence, paves the way for a multitude of neural-based applications aimed at enhancing human health and wellness. Our vision is to provide immediate, actionable insights into the body’s nervous system, empowering users to achieve better health outcomes and excel in all facets of life.Job Summary:We are seeking a highly skilled and motivated Director of Embedded Software to spearhead the strategy and execution of software development for Pison's groundbreaking neural biosensor devices. This pivotal position entails managing the entire embedded software development lifecycle—from initial concept and design through testing, deployment, and ongoing maintenance. The ideal candidate will possess extensive experience in embedded systems, real-time operating systems (RTOS), and firmware development for low-power consumer or wearable technology. A strong passion for innovation and a profound understanding of the challenges associated with software and advanced hardware integration are crucial for success in this role.
Full-time|$141K/yr - $225.6K/yr|Hybrid|Boston, Massachusetts, United States
Join Axon and be a Force for Good.At Axon, our mission is to Protect Life. We are pioneers tackling some of society's most pressing safety and justice challenges through our innovative ecosystem of devices and cloud software. We thrive on collaboration, fostering open communication and valuing diverse perspectives from our customers, communities, and each other.Life at Axon is dynamic, rewarding, and impactful. Here, you’ll take ownership and effect real change, growing constantly as you contribute to a mission that truly matters at a company that values you. Your ImpactAs a member of our high-performing software engineering team, you will develop embedded software for Axon’s devices, ensuring critical evidence is captured during vital moments for our customers. This role offers the chance to collaborate with talented software and firmware engineers and to contribute to the development of next-generation public safety products, including body-worn cameras, in-car cameras, and wireless microphones.Your role requires you to engage deeply in architectural decisions that will influence our products. You are committed to crafting device software characterized by high stability and rapid, consistent performance. With a passion for working with cutting-edge open-source technologies, you will leverage your systems design expertise to make sound technical decisions for robust systems.In addition to driving decisions among competing engineering trade-offs, your empathy for customers will enable you to propose innovative solutions to their challenges. You will work closely with product managers and designers to ensure we are developing the right solutions for our customers. Furthermore, you enjoy mentoring fellow engineers, acting as a hands-on teacher to elevate the team around you.As an Embedded Application Software Engineer, your responsibilities will include designing, developing, testing, and maintaining embedded applications and networking configurations, along with the necessary systems and libraries, while interfacing with cloud and firmware services for the devices. Join our mission-driven team eager to positively impact the lives of first responders and those they serve.
Join our innovative team at SimpliSafe as a Staff Embedded Software Engineer specializing in wireless networking. In this pivotal role, you will leverage your expertise to develop and enhance our embedded software solutions, ensuring seamless connectivity and performance across our security products. You will work closely with cross-functional teams to design, implement, and test software that meets our high standards of quality and reliability.
Join our dynamic team at Shield AI as an Embedded Software Engineering Intern for the Summer of 2026. This is an exceptional opportunity for aspiring engineers who are eager to immerse themselves in the world of embedded systems. You will work closely with experienced professionals to develop innovative software solutions that enhance our cutting-edge technologies.
At WHOOP, we are dedicated to enhancing human performance and extending healthspan through advanced technology. Our mission is to empower our members with deep insights into their bodies and daily activities, enabling them to achieve peak performance.In the role of Lead Electrical Engineer within the WHOOP Hardware team, you will spearhead the architecture, design, and implementation of sophisticated embedded signal acquisition and transduction systems for our cutting-edge human performance products. Collaborating closely with Electrical, Mechanical, Firmware, Manufacturing, Supply Chain, and Software teams, your expertise will be crucial in translating complex system-level requirements into reliable, production-ready hardware.Our products are designed to integrate wireless connectivity and various sensing modalities within a compact, energy-efficient form factor, necessitating exceptional skills in mixed-signal design and rigorous signal-chain management. This position focuses on ensuring optimal end-to-end signal-chain performance—including dynamic range, timing/synchronization, noise, latency, and fidelity—while promoting a disciplined approach to hardware, firmware, and algorithm co-design. As a technical leader in hardware, you will leverage your knowledge of DSP fundamentals and data-driven debugging to define requirements, influence architectural decisions, and collaborate effectively throughout the development, tuning, and validation phases.
Join Our Team as a Senior Frontend EngineerWe are seeking a talented Senior Frontend Engineer to become a vital part of our innovative team in Boston. This role provides a unique opportunity for a passionate and skilled engineer to enhance their career with an industry leader.Position Overview: You will be responsible for developing high-quality user interfaces, ensuring optimal performance and responsiveness of applications, and collaborating with cross-functional teams to define, design, and implement new features.
At Later, we redefine influencer marketing by harnessing the power of genuine creator relationships and cutting-edge technology. Our AI-driven platform, backed by over a decade of proprietary data—including billions of social interactions and more than $2.4 billion in verified influencer-driven purchases—provides brands the confidence to craft unforgettable campaigns. With our expert guidance, brands can navigate the complexities of influencer marketing to maximize their impact on awareness, engagement, and revenue. Trusted by industry leaders like Nike, Wayfair, Unilever, and Southwest Airlines, Later seamlessly blends creativity with performance to ensure that every campaign not only looks exceptional but also delivers tangible results. Discover more at later.com.About the role:The Senior Software Engineer will play a pivotal role in driving significant projects, implementing impactful features, and upholding our high engineering standards. You will tackle complex challenges, collaborate across various teams, and mentor junior engineers while continually enhancing our codebases and promoting a culture of technical excellence. With profound expertise in contemporary software development and Agile methodologies, you'll influence product velocity and engineering culture.Your Responsibilities:Strategic LeadershipDefine, plan, and lead the delivery of extensive features and roadmap initiatives.Clarify and refine requirements among stakeholders in a dynamic environment.Navigate ambiguous requirements and divergent interests to deliver features that excite users.Contribute to long-term architectural planning and system design.Technical ExecutionLead the resolution of complex technical challenges across teams and production environments.Continuously improve code quality, system performance, and engineering practices.
Merlin Labs seeks a Senior DevOps Engineer to join the team in Boston. This role focuses on building stronger cloud infrastructure and refining deployment workflows. The position involves close collaboration with teams across the organization to ensure systems run reliably and efficiently at scale. Key responsibilities Maintain and enhance cloud infrastructure for stability and performance Automate deployment and management tasks to streamline operations Work with engineering and other departments to develop scalable solutions Advance continuous integration and delivery (CI/CD) practices Location This position is based in Boston.
Join OpenGov as a Senior Software Engineer and become part of a dynamic team dedicated to transforming how governments operate. In this role, you will lead the design and development of innovative software solutions that empower public sector organizations to enhance transparency and efficiency.
Toast, Inc. is seeking a Senior Solutions Engineer in Boston, MA. This position centers on creating technical solutions that help restaurants improve their operations and guest experiences. The Senior Solutions Engineer works directly with clients and partners across the company to understand unique challenges and design effective responses. Role overview This role focuses on applying technical knowledge to real-world restaurant needs. The Senior Solutions Engineer collaborates with both clients and internal teams to identify requirements and deliver solutions that support business goals. Collaboration Work closely with clients to understand their operational needs Partner with cross-functional teams to design and implement solutions Impact The work directly supports restaurant success and helps enhance the customer experience through tailored technology and thoughtful problem-solving.
Join Recorded Future, the largest and most advanced intelligence company in the world, with over 1,000 intelligence professionals serving more than 1,900 clients globally!We are currently looking for a proficient Senior Engineering Manager to guide a multifaceted team of engineers in developing one of the most extensive global internet scanning platforms. In this role, you will manage various established teams and functions, which include:Scan Engine Development – Oversee our proprietary network scanning engine that operates globally to gather intelligence insights from the entire internet, supported by a dedicated team of software engineers and operations specialists.Vulnerability and Signature Research – Collaborate with our team of vulnerability researchers to create unique detections and signatures that enhance the scanning engine.Scan Operations and Site Reliability – Ensure the operational health, scalability, and reliability of the platform, guaranteeing continuous intelligence generation and delivery to support teams and clients throughout the organization.Key Responsibilities:Team Leadership: Mentor and lead a diverse team of vulnerability researchers, operations engineers, and software engineers across various locations, promoting a collaborative and high-performing culture. Provide technical guidance to steer development efforts and support engineers in their professional growth.Cross-Team Coordination: Collaborate closely with engineering leadership, product managers, and stakeholders across the organization to align on project scopes, timelines, and solution designs that fulfill Recorded Future’s comprehensive needs. Advocate for technical solutions to diverse audiences.Engineering Excellence: Champion the continuous enhancement of engineering practices, processes, and tools to improve efficiency and product quality. Ensure teams focus on high availability, quality, low latency, and scalability in their designs and deployments.Project Management: Oversee the planning, execution, and delivery of product features and updates, ensuring they align with organizational goals and timelines.